Fishing Trips in Barbados onboard Nauti Dreams Luxury Charters
Big catches meet easy island time. Nauti Dreams Luxury Charters gives you a private four-hour outing from Bridgetown, with deep-sea fishing, turtle snorkeling, drinks, and room to shape the day around your group. The fishing grounds sit only 15 to 20 minutes from the dock, so you spend less time getting there and more time on the water.
I like the private boat setup, especially for families or small groups who want their own pace. I also like the flexible plan: you can fish for most of the trip, add turtle snorkeling, or simply stop somewhere pleasant to relax. The main consideration is that fishing is never guaranteed, so you should book this for the full sea experience rather than for a promised catch.
I also appreciate that first-time anglers are welcome. Captain Randy and Marlin have helped make outings both productive and relaxed, with one trip producing 22 mahi mahi, two kingfish, and several smaller species. Still, a four-hour trip can feel short if you want a serious offshore hunt for larger fish, and the $685 group price makes the best value come when you fill the boat with up to four people.

Leaving Bridgetown for a short run offshore

Your meeting point is at Atlantis Submarines Barbados, at The Shallowdraught in Bridgetown, Saint Michael. The trip begins and ends at this same location, which keeps the day simple. You do not need to arrange a separate return transfer or work out where the boat will leave you.
The short ride is one of the strongest practical features here. Many fishing trips spend a large part of their time reaching the open water. Nauti Dreams places its offshore and inshore grounds roughly 15 to 20 minutes from the dock, so your four hours can include a useful amount of actual fishing.
That quick run also gives the outing a pleasant shape. You leave the harbor, get settled with the crew and equipment, and soon have a rod in hand. If the sea conditions or fishing action do not suit you, the day does not become a long, uncomfortable commute back to shore.
Your boat is reserved for your group alone. That matters more than it may sound. You can talk through the plan with the captain, change the balance between fishing and snorkeling, and avoid sharing the deck with strangers who may want a completely different kind of day.

Fishing for mahi mahi, wahoo, and tuna
The main purpose of this charter is offshore fishing. Depending on the conditions and the day, you may fish for wahoo, yellowfin tuna, mahi mahi, and other species. Those are appealing targets for different reasons. Mahi mahi are known for their bright colors and spirited fight, while tuna and wahoo offer a more demanding contest on the line.
I would approach the fishing with sensible expectations. The crew can put you in the right area, provide the equipment, and help you work the gear, but no charter can promise a catch. That is especially important for families or first-time anglers who may picture a boat full of fish after seeing impressive catch reports.
The available accounts show the fishing can be very productive. One outing resulted in 22 mahi mahi, two kingfish, and about 15 smaller fish. Another group caught two barracudas before moving on to snorkeling. These results show the waters can deliver, but they should be treated as examples of what is possible, not as a standard four-hour result.
The crew handles the technical side. You do not need to bring your own rods or understand offshore tactics before boarding. Top-quality fishing equipment is supplied, and the crew can guide you through the process. That makes the trip approachable for a parent introducing a child to fishing, a couple with mixed interests, or a group with one experienced angler and three beginners.
For experienced fishers, the trip offers a shorter and more relaxed outing rather than a full-day expedition. You get a chance to fish serious offshore waters without giving up an entire day of your Barbados holiday.
How the four-hour plan usually feels

The exact order can change because you can customize the trip, but the outing has three natural parts: the short ride offshore, the main fishing session, and optional time for snorkeling or rest.
The first part is the run from Bridgetown to the fishing grounds. This is when the crew can get everyone settled and explain the equipment. If you are new to fishing, pay attention here. A quick briefing can make the rest of the trip much more enjoyable, since you will know how to handle the rod and what to do when a fish strikes.
The middle section is the fishing block. This is where the outing earns its name. You might spend most of the time working the lines, waiting for action, and responding when something takes the bait. Fishing has quiet stretches, so the supplied drinks and the private setting help keep the mood easy when the fish are not cooperating.
The final part can be shaped around your group. You might continue fishing, stop to snorkel with turtles, cruise, or relax at a place selected with the crew. The flexibility is useful, but do not assume every option will fit comfortably into four hours. If fishing is your priority, say so clearly at the start. If the children or nonfishers are more excited about turtles, build that into the plan early.
Some outings run longer than the advertised four hours. A five-hour fishing and snorkeling trip included fishing, turtle sightings, and time to see other sea life. Since the listed duration is approximately four hours, confirm the timing if you want the longer format.
Turtle snorkeling adds a second kind of sea day

Turtle snorkeling changes the feel of the outing. Fishing asks you to wait, watch, and react. Snorkeling gives you a more immediate way to see the water, especially if not everyone in your group wants to hold a rod for four hours.
The turtle stop can be a good choice for families and mixed groups. One person can enjoy the fishing, another can watch for marine life, and children may find the turtles more memorable than the catch. A reported outing included plenty of turtles along with an abundance of sea life, so the stop can add real variety rather than serving as a short break from fishing.
Still, snorkeling is an option within a limited trip length. You will need to balance it against fishing time. If your whole group wants an extended snorkeling session, a fishing charter may not be the best match. If you want a blend of fishing, wildlife, and cruising, the combination makes more sense.
You can also choose to relax at a location of your choice. That gives the trip a less rigid feel than a standard fishing schedule. You are not locked into one activity from the moment the boat leaves until it returns.

Drinks, equipment, and the small comforts

Alcoholic and non-alcoholic drinks are provided. That is a useful inclusion on a warm Barbados morning, particularly when your group includes people who are more interested in sitting back than fishing. I would still check directly about any food needs before you go, since the supplied details confirm drinks but do not describe a full meal.
The equipment is another meaningful part of the price. Buying or transporting suitable offshore gear would be a nuisance for most visitors, especially if fishing is only one part of a Barbados holiday. Here, the crew provides the rods and other fishing equipment, so you can arrive ready to take part.
The professional crew also lowers the learning curve. You do not need to know how to set up a line, read the water, or manage a hooked fish on your own. Randy and Marlin have been praised for being informative, fun, and attentive, which is the right mix for a trip that needs to work for both experts and beginners.
One useful extra came after the catch. On one outing, the crew had a local restaurant prepare mahi mahi and filleted another fish for the group to take away for dinner. That kind of help can turn a good fishing day into part of your evening meal, but it is best viewed as a possibility rather than a guaranteed service.
Is $685 a fair price for four people?

The listed price is $685 per group of up to four people. That works out to $171.25 per person if four people share the boat. For a private charter with equipment, drinks, a captain, and the option to fish and snorkel, that can be a fair Barbados splurge.
The value is much weaker for a solo visitor or a couple unless privacy is especially important to you. The price is charged by the group, not by each person, so the most sensible arrangement is to bring three companions. A family of four can also compare this cost with four separate seats on a shared boat, while remembering that the private format offers more control over the plan.
You are paying for more than rods and fuel. You are paying for a dedicated crew, a quick route offshore, a private deck, equipment, and the ability to mix fishing with turtle snorkeling. If nobody in your party really wants to fish, you may get better value from a dedicated snorkeling or sightseeing trip. If your group wants both fishing and a relaxed sea outing, the price is easier to defend.
The catch itself should not be used to calculate the value. Some days produce mahi mahi, tuna, wahoo, kingfish, or barracuda. Some days will be quieter. The reliable part of the purchase is the boat, crew, equipment, drinks, and time on the water.
Who will enjoy this charter most?

I would recommend Nauti Dreams to a small group with mixed interests. A parent and child can fish together while other family members snorkel. Two couples can share the cost and choose how much time to spend on each activity. First-time anglers can take part without feeling out of place.
It also suits experienced fishers who want a compact offshore session. The four-hour format leaves room for other plans in Bridgetown or elsewhere on the island, and the quick ride to the grounds is a real advantage.
This is less suitable if you want a full-day expedition, a guaranteed trophy fish, or a fixed itinerary with every minute planned in advance. The flexibility is a strength for some groups, but people who want a strict schedule should discuss their priorities before departure.
Most people can participate, and service animals are allowed. The meeting point is near public transportation. Confirmation is provided at booking, and the activity is private for your group.
Planning the day without overcomplicating it

Bring a clear idea of your priority. Tell the crew if your group mainly wants fishing, turtle snorkeling, or an even split. Since time is limited, that simple conversation can prevent disappointment.
If you have a first-time fisher in the group, make room for instruction at the start. If you have an experienced angler, let that person know the crew will handle the technical setup. The best group dynamic is usually one where nobody treats the outing as a competition.
The charter offers free cancellation if you cancel at least 24 hours before the start time. Cancellations or changes made less than 24 hours before departure are not accepted for a refund, and the local time in Barbados controls the deadline.
